"Lutanist: A Melodic Journey through Art" Immerse yourself in the enchanting world of music as we explore the captivating presence of lutanists throughout art history. From the iconic works of renowned artists to lesser-known gems, these depictions offer a glimpse into the timeless allure of this ancient instrument. In Dante Gabriel Rossetti's "A Christmas Carol, " a lutanist takes center stage, serenading us with his delicate melodies amidst a festive ambiance. Frans Hals' "Boy with a Lute" captures youthful innocence and budding talent, while Michelangelo Caravaggio's "The Musicians" portrays an intimate gathering where lutes accompany harmonious voices. Bouguereau's masterpiece, "Song of the Angels, " transports us to celestial realms where heavenly beings play their celestial lutes. The Upper Rhenish Master's "The Little Garden of Paradise" invites us to revel in its ethereal beauty, accompanied by gentle sounds emanating from unseen hands. Jan Lievens' portrait immortalizes Jacques Gaultier, a celebrated composer and lutenist whose skill resonates through time. Meanwhile, Caravaggio returns with his evocative piece titled "Lute-Player, " capturing both the concentration and passion that define this musical craft. Jan Vermeer's exquisite painting presents a young woman delicately strumming her lute—a moment frozen in time that speaks volumes about love and longing. Dante Gabriel Rossetti once again enchants us with his work titled "The Bower Meadow, " where nature intertwines seamlessly with music. Johann Georg Platzer's intricate still life showcases various instruments including the lute—an ode to craftsmanship and artistic expression. Lastly, Titian mesmerizes us with his portrayal of Venus alongside a skilled lutenist—a scene brimming with sensuality and grace. Through these diverse artworks spanning centuries, we witness how the humble yet powerful lute has captivated the hearts of artists and audiences alike.
